Description

The romantic aesthetics of the 1890s emerge in this charming Victorian-era Valentine greeting card. The card features an elegant heart-shaped die-cut window framing a tender scene of a young couple exchanging a love letter at their doorway, rendered in delicate watercolor tones. Below the heart, vibrant pansies and other garden flowers bloom against a rich dark background, symbolizing faithful love and romantic affection. The checkered border frame and ornamental scrollwork add to the sophisticated presentation typical of high-quality Victorian stationery.
